Job Description


Embedded System Linux Senior Software Engineer – Sensor Systems




From the hiring manager

This is not IOT or networking or DOD178B/C or driver development so experience in those areas is not advantageous.

I am looking for candidates that have done C++ design work on an aerospace/defense project, preferably digital imaging.

Someone who has significant experience in C++ and Linux.

Our Client is searching for a Software Engineer with embedded C/C++ Linux experience.
This position requires the design and development of embedded real time software for Linux.

The position will be part of a dynamic software team responsible for implementing the embedded software for the next generation of complex sensor systems. The immediate responsibilities will include the development of Linux based application software, drivers and embedded kernel management. Additional responsibilities may include embedded software for VxWorks, test software for Linux or Windows, or CUDA software.

- BS or MS in Computer Science, Computer Engineering or related field.
- 10 years of experience in C/C++ for Linux applications including drivers and kernel configuration.
- Experience in all phases of software development lifecycle with a good understanding of the principals of software maintainability and configuration control.
- Experience as a software technical lead.
- Experience with PCIe, CUDA, RTOS or Windows programming a plus.
- Experience supporting new business pursuits and proposals efforts is highly desired.
- Excellent oral, written and presentation skills for interfacing with senior management, customers, and sub-contractors.

- Airborne and/or Spaceborne equipment experience is preferred.

Application Instructions

Please click on the link below to apply for this position. A new window will open and direct you to apply at our corporate careers page. We look forward to hearing from you!

Apply Online